    Position Purpose

    Under the general supervision of the School Principal, the Science and Social Studies Teacher provides engaging, standards-aligned instruction that develops students' scientific understanding, historical knowledge, civic awareness, geographic literacy, and critical-thinking skills. The teacher creates meaningful learning experiences that encourage students in grades 4-6 to investigate the natural world, analyze the past and present, evaluate evidence, and connect classroom learning to real-world issues.

    Essential Performance Responsibilities

    • Develops, plans, and delivers strong Tier 1 science and social studies instruction aligned with the Indiana Academic Standards for grades 4-6.
    • Creates a safe, inclusive, and student-centered classroom environment that supports individual, collaborative, and small-group learning.
    • Designs and implements sequential, engaging lesson plans appropriate to the standards and developmental needs of each grade level.
    • Provides hands-on, inquiry-based science instruction incorporating investigation, experimentation, engineering design, data analysis, and scientific reasoning.
    • Teaches key science concepts in the areas of life science, physical science, Earth and space science, engineering, and technology.
    • Provides social studies instruction in history, geography, civics and government, economics, and culture.
    • Guides students in analyzing primary and secondary sources, evaluating evidence, developing claims, and communicating conclusions.
    • Integrates reading, writing, research, mathematics, and technology into science and social studies instruction.
    • Connects scientific and social studies concepts to current events, students' communities, and real-world challenges.
    • Differentiates instruction to meet the needs of all learners, including students with IEPs, English Language Learners, and advanced learners.
    • Conducts ongoing formative and summative assessments and uses data to monitor student progress and adjust instruction.
    • Maintains familiarity with Indiana state standardized assessments, including ILEARN, and supports students in applying content knowledge and critical-thinking skills.
    • Communicates regularly and effectively with students, families, and colleagues regarding student progress and classroom expectations.
    • Maintains accurate and complete records of student attendance, grades, assessments, and learning activities in compliance with school and state requirements.
    • Collaborates with grade-level teams, interventionists, special education staff, and instructional leaders to support student achievement across disciplines.
    • Manages laboratory materials, instructional resources, technology tools, and other classroom materials safely and responsibly.
    • Participates in professional development, faculty meetings, collaborative planning, and school improvement initiatives.
    • Upholds school behavioral expectations and fosters a respectful, productive classroom culture.
